How about using foam pipe insulation to cover teak handrails for winter storage? Or using a children's plastic snow shovel to dig out the cockpit? That's all I've got.

Chris - I hope your boat is ok. Sounds like keeping your boat safe in an ice storm might be a relevant topic. I took the mainsail off the boat and put the outboard up in the cabin to get some weight off the stern. I was visualizing the motor turning into a block of ice, hanging off the transom. We haven't had an ice storm yet this year, but I want to be ready.

Did I ever show before & after photo of the beast?










New paint top (interlux yacht enamel, non skid) to bottom (Interlux 2000E epoxy & Vivid white). New hardware (mostly Garhauer). Some new sails (Doyle Asso, & EP Main). New portlights (windows) from cruising concepts.
